Perspectives and Safety During COVID Times
From 8:00 to 9:00 pm on Wednesday, September 2nd MRVCares will be offering a community education panel discussion on COVID-19. It will be broadcast on Mad River Valley Television channels 44/244 and on Zoom. Panelists will include health professionals from the Valley, Harwood students and a business owner.
Panelists will explore the impact of the pandemic on Valley residents, businesses and organizations, the current state of the pandemic in Vermont, and what's expected as schools open and the weather turns colder. They will also discuss the latest scientific guidance on preventing the spread of COVID-19 and the purpose of MRVCares. The panel will be comprised of: Catherine Mygatt Naden, MD, Family Physician; Liza Jernigan, Harwood Union High School senior; Claire Lindberg, PhD, RN, Family Nurse Practitioner; Gretchen Kogut, Harwood Union High School senior; Mimi Bain, owner, Stoke Ramen; Gavin Thomsen, Harwood Union High School senior; and will be facilitated by Lauren Kaskey, MS, MPH, public health professional.

MRVCares is a grassroots, community-led campaign created to help keep the rates of COVID-19 in the Valley low and residents and visitors safe.
